If you're self hosted and tech savvy enough, back up your current installation and set it up in a sub domain. Make sure you've got your blog data on a separate database as well so that your blog and your prototype is independent of each other.
Run the 2.5 upgrade procedures on your prototype blog.
I just finished that, and it seemed find on my subdomain. Transferred it over to live, and the front end looks good. But my hands are tied on the admin back end.
As in, blank white screen with nothing but the words "Technorati Reactions".
That stuff showed up fine on my sub-blog.
12:35 AM Reuploaded admin files and folders, check.
12:47 AM Reuploaded entire 2.5 blog again, check
1:04 AM Able to navigate browser directly to plugins.php. Deactivated all plugins, reverted back to WP-Admin home, and still no interface. This rules out plugins
1:08 AM -FIXED- *sigh* Figures. Re-examined the wp-admin/index.php and it was 3.4 kb. Referenced it with the one on my desktop which is 6.0 kb. Hooray for cut off uploads.
